<script>
Promise.serial = function(promiseGens,allowFail){
let seq = Promise.resolve();
promiseGens.forEach(function(item){
seq = allowFail ? seq.then(item).catch(err => err) : seq.then(item);
});
return seq;
}
//单个promise reject后,继续执行
Promise.parallel = function(promiseGens){
let allPromise = new Promise(function(resolve,reject){
let results = [];
promiseGens.forEach(function(item){
item()
.then(data => results.push(data))
.catch(err => results.push(err))
.finally(function(){
if(results.length == promiseGens.length){
resolve(results);
}
})
});
});
return allPromise;
}
Promise.concurrency = function(promiseGens,concurrency,allowFail){
let promiseGenCopys = [].concat(promiseGens);
let concurrencyPromises = [];
let res = [];
while(concurrency--){
concurrencyPromises.push(recur(promiseGenCopys));
}
return Promise.all(concurrencyPromises).then(_ => res);
// return Promise.parallel(concurrencyPromises);
function recur(promiseGens){
if(!promiseGens.length) return Promise.resolve();
let first = promiseGens.shift();
return first().then(function(data){
res.push(data);
return recur(promiseGens);
}).catch(function(err){
res.push(err);
return allowFail ? recur(promiseGens) : err;
})
}
}
